John Edward LINNELL

LINNELL, John Edward

Service Number: 443
Enlisted: 29 February 1916
Last Rank: Lance Corporal
Last Unit: 40th Infantry Battalion
Born: Huonville, Tas., April 1891
Home Town: Huonville, Huon Valley, Tasmania
Schooling: Not yet discovered
Occupation: Orchardist
Died: Sandringham, Victoria., 6 June 1957, cause of death not yet discovered
Cemetery: Not yet discovered
Memorials: Loyal Franklin Lodge No 4611 Pictorial HR

World War 1 Service

29 Feb 1916: Enlisted AIF WW1, Lance Corporal, 443, 40th Infantry Battalion
1 Jul 1916: Involvement Lance Corporal, 443, 40th Infantry Battalion, --- :embarkation_roll: roll_number: '18' embarkation_place: Hobart embarkation_ship: HMAT Berrima embarkation_ship_number: A35 public_note: ''
1 Jul 1916: Embarked Lance Corporal, 443, 40th Infantry Battalion, HMAT Berrima, Hobart

 JOHN EDWARD LINNELL

Born 28th February 1892 Huonville the son of Edward and Rose Linnell (nee Skinner) married to Emily Rowe a 24 year old orchardist he served with the 40th Battalion and returned to Australia 5th November 1917 after receiving a gunshot wound to the hand. He died 6th June 1957 Sandringham Victoria.
